Positive displacement flow meters measure the volume or flow rate of a moving fluid or gas by dividing the media into fixed, metered volumes. These devices consist of a chamber that obstructs the media flow and a rotating or reciprocating mechanism that allows the passage of fixed-volume amounts. Search by Specification | Learn More

Ultrasonic flow meters use sound waves to determine flow rates. They can be either Doppler Effect meters or Time-of-Flight meters. Search by Specification | Learn More
A mass flow meter is a device that consist of a mass flow sensor or transducer and signal processing electronics. Fluid (liquid or gas) flow is measured in mass rate units (lbs/min). Search by Specification | Learn More
Vortex flow meters are flow sensors that detect the frequency of vortices shed by a bluff body placed in a flow stream. The frequency of the vortices is proportional to the flow velocity. Search by Specification | Learn More
